To write a compelling fanfic, start with a great concept. Maybe the OC has a special ability in forensic psychiatry that no one else on the team has. Develop the OC's character by showing their flaws as well as their strengths. For the plot, create tension and mystery. Have the cases be challenging and require the OC's expertise to solve. Incorporate the emotional aspect of the victims and the suspects. This can make the story more engaging. Also, study the Law and Order SVU show to get the tone and style right, so your fanfic feels like it belongs in that universe.
Well, you can try looking on fanfiction.net. There are often a lot of fan - created stories in the 'Law and Order SVU' section, and you might find some that feature psychiatrist original characters. Another option is Archive of Our Own (AO3), which has a large and diverse collection of fanfiction, and you can search specifically for 'Law and Order SVU' and filter for stories with psychiatrist OCs.
